I have lived in Vermont for nearly all my life, and in Milton since 2004. I grew up in Grand Isle, spending most of my days outside exploring the islands and gaining a great appreciation for nature, specifically the weather. I could often be found in the ditches beside the dirt roads hunting salamanders and tadpoles on most summer days, or on the front porch photographing the billowing clouds with my 35mm film camera. To this day nothing thrills me like an approaching storm.
​
I have always enjoyed dabbling in different creative mediums since I was a child including sketching, painting, jewelry making, and sewing. I also love to be outside! The sky is a prominent feature in many of my landscape photographs, but I am not one to forget the tiniest of God's creatures, and one of my other fascinations: insects. I love how vast and complex our world is all at once. In the summer I raise Monarch caterpillars from eggs and hatchlings that I collect.
​
I currently am involved in beaded embroidery, wire wrapping jewelry, wire sculpture, graphic design, and photography/digital editing. I also make things with felt when I am inspired. Once and awhile I'll notice something new that catches my fancy and I'll start up learning yet another technique. Art is a lifelong passion, and for me it is a go-to therapy for anxiety, uncertainty, and wanderlust.
